The glycerin melt and pour soap I made is still sweating. This is the first time I've tried MP I usually do CP. When do you wrap it if it keeps sweating !?!? Argh!

Melt and pour soap is different to CP salt soap. You do need to shrink wrap melt and pour soap as it will not stop sweating by itself even over time.
CP salt soap does stop sweating and if you wrap that before it has cured out it will just go soggy.
